Antique & Fine Furnishings Auction, July 22

Sale features Arts & Crafts & Art Nouveau design: Tiffany Studios lamps and table articles, Art Nouveau dining suite (manner of Louis Majorelle) and a 1908 Lionel Feininger ink drawing ''Die Teufelssonate''.
